WebIn wastewater treatment plants, polymers are primarily used to help manage the process of drying and consolidating sludge. Sludge created during the wastewater treatment process is typically a mixture of 5-10% waste material and 90-95% water. Moving and disposing of water-heavy sludge, often called “biosolids” or “solids” is usually one ... WebSep 10, 2024 · Polymers, also referenced as flocculants, are regularly used in water treatment to aid solid-liquid separation. They increase the speed and efficiency of solid-liquid separation and help dewater sludge. When using polymers, it is helpful to manage variables in and outside of your control to increase efficiency.

Coagulation and flocculation are essential processes in various disciplines. In potable water treatment, clarification of water using coagulating agents has been practiced from ancient times. As early as 2000 BC the Egyptians used almonds smeared around vessels to clarify river water.
